Minimum Bathroom Clearances. Bathroom sinks should have a minimum of 21 inches of clearance in front. This requirement gives the user enough room to work. The sign must be located along the wall on the latch side of the door. A toilet shall not be set closer than 15 inches from its center to any side wall, partition or vanity.
